The town that gave the country (and port wine) its very name, Porto is Portugal's second-largest metropolis after Lisbon. The Porto.CARD is the official sightseeing pass of the city of Porto (Portugal) and offers you: 1 free and unlimited use of public transport. This includes the metro (including the airport), STCP city buses and the suburban railway between Valongo, Espinho ( a popular seaside resort with a huge sandy beach) and Trofa.

13. Be mindful of petty thievery. Porto is generally a safe city, and the crime rate is low. Pickpocketing and bag snatching are the main concerns to keep in mind, especially when traveling on the trams and metro. Avoid moving around during the crowded peak times, and don't zone out on your phone wherever you are.

Prices of the Porto metro. To use the Porto Metro it is imperative to get the Andante Card. It is a card that you can buy at any of the metro stations and that you can use in all the public transport, system of Porto, including streetcars, buses and elevators. The price of the "cartão andante" is 0,60€ and the cheapest single ride is 1.

The iconic symbol of Porto, Torre dos Clérigos (Clérigos Tower) is a Baroque bell tower of the church with the same name. At the moment of its construction in the 18th century, the tower was the tallest building in Portugal!. Just in front, the recently renovated Passeio dos Clérigos.

Porto (Portuguese pronunciation: ⓘ), also known as Oporto, is the second largest city in Portugal after Lisbon, the capital of the Porto District, and one of the Iberian Peninsula's major urban areas. Porto city proper, which is the entire municipality of Porto, is small compared to its metropolitan area, with an estimated population of just 231,800 people in a municipality with only 41.42.

This Card is a good option to discover Porto's city centre. It includes free entry and discounts to several of the city's sights, but it doesn't include access to the means of transport. 1-day Porto Card: € 6 ( US$ 6.60) 2-day Porto Card: € 10 ( US$ 11) 3-day Porto Card: € 13 ( US$ 14.20) 4-day Porto Card: € 15 ( US$ 16.40)
